1.  | (尤指年长者或专家的)劝告,忠告,建议advice, especially given by older people or experts; a piece of advice  | 
Listen to the counsel of your elders. 要听从长辈的忠告。  | |
In the end, wiser counsels prevailed. 高明的建议最终占了上风。  | 
2.  | 法律顾问;律师a lawyer or group of lawyers representing sb in court  | 
to be represented by counsel 由律师代表  | |
the counsel for the defence/prosecution 被告╱原告的律师  | |
defence/prosecuting counsel 被告╱原告的律师  | |
The court then heard counsel for the dead woman's father. 法庭接着听取了女死者的父亲所请律师的陈述。  | 
IDM
a counsel of despair
知难而退的建议advice not to try to do sth because it is too difficult
a counsel of perfection
听上去完美却难以实行的建议advice that is good but that is difficult or impossible to follow
keep your own counsel
将自己意见(或计划等)保密;不暴露自己的意图to keep your opinions, plans, etc. secret
1.  | ~ sb 提供专业咨询to listen to and give support or professional advice to sb who needs help  | 
Therapists were brought in to counsel the bereaved. 请了治疗专家来给死者的亲属做心理辅导。  | 
2.  | 建议,劝告(做某事)to advise sb to do sth  | 
Most experts counsel caution in such cases. 大多数专家建议在这样的情况下要谨慎从事。  | |
He counselled them to give up the plan. 他建议他们放弃此项计划。  |
